What is a Support Ticket?
A support ticket is a formal customer service request submitted to a hosting provider's support team, used to report issues, ask questions, or request assistance with hosting-related problems.
How Does Support Ticket Work?
Support tickets are typically submitted through a hosting provider's client portal or help desk system and are assigned a unique tracking number for reference. Each ticket captures the details of the issue, including the customer's description, relevant account information, and any attachments like screenshots or error logs. Support staff review and respond to tickets based on priority and the customer's service level agreement.
The ticketing system creates a documented record of the entire support interaction, making it easy to track the progress of an issue and reference past solutions. Most hosting providers offer multiple support channels including tickets, live chat, and phone, but tickets are preferred for complex technical issues that may require investigation or escalation. Response times vary based on the hosting plan, with premium plans often including priority support and faster resolution times.
